SOLVED - DVD Drive could not be found Error -70012

Replaced the optical drive with a second hard drive using your FULL kit. Using your usb plug for the optical drive as an external drive seems to be a problem. The computer works with the optical drive as an external drive but the application DVD player is unable to initialize it therefore it will not play anything in the drive. Mechanically the drive works. Nothing gets stuck etc. Rebooting and using a different usb port makes no difference.

Error is-

A valid DVD drive could not be found. Error -70012

So, how do you get the DVD application to recognize the media that's in the drive?

Thanks

Peter

SOLVED-

The MAC DVD player option needed to be change from looking at an Internal optical drive to a External optical drive. The problem and fix is outlined in article at cnet. The link is below and the fix worked for me.
